Part 7: How to Use Fiery Remote Scan 6 on Windows 10

The workflow is delightfully simple:

  1. Place your document on the copier’s glass or ADF (Automatic Document Feeder).
  2. On your PC, open Fiery Remote Scan 6.
  3. Click the "Preview" or "Scan" button (depending on your Fiery version).
    • Preview: A low-res scan appears. You can adjust the crop area.
    • Scan: Immediately scans at full resolution.
  4. After the scan, the image appears in the utility window. Use the toolbar to:
    • Rotate left/right
    • Deskew (straighten crooked pages)
    • Invert (negative image)
    • Adjust brightness/contrast
  5. Click "Save" (floppy disk icon) or "Send".
  6. Name your file, choose format (PDF, TIFF, JPEG, BMP), and click "Save".

Pro tip: For multi-page documents scanned from the ADF, check "Multi-page PDF" before scanning. The utility will automatically append all pages into one file.

Fiery Remote Scan 6 is a standalone utility that allows you to manage and retrieve scan jobs from a Fiery server directly to your Windows 10 computer. This guide details how to download, install, and configure the software. 1. Download and Installation

Fiery Remote Scan 6 is typically bundled with the Fiery Command WorkStation (CWS) Package.

Official Download: Visit the Fiery Download Center to get the Fiery Software Manager. Installation Process: Run the Fiery Software Manager installer.

Once the manager opens, look for the Fiery Extended Applications Package. Select Fiery Remote Scan from the list and click Install.

System Compatibility: Version 6.7 and later are native 64-bit applications; they will not run on 32-bit versions of Windows 10. 2. System Requirements for Windows 10

To ensure stable performance on Windows 10, your system should meet these specifications:

OS: Windows 10 (32-bit and 64-bit supported up to v6.6; v6.7+ requires 64-bit). Processor: Intel Core i3 or higher. Memory: At least 4GB RAM.

Storage: 16GB available hard drive space is recommended for the application and temporary scan files.

Server Compatibility: Connects to Fiery servers running System 10/10e and later. It does not support System 9 or older. 3. Key Features Fiery Remote Scan

The official Fiery Remote Scan 6 application is fully compatible with Windows 10 (64-bit). It allows users to remotely manage scanning on a Fiery Server, enabling them to initiate scans from a printer's glass or ADF and access stored scan files. Download Instructions

You can obtain the official installer through the following official channels:

Fiery Download Center: Visit the official Fiery Download Center . Submit the registration form to enter the site. Select the Application Software and Tools tab.

Look for Fiery Remote Scan in the software list to download the standalone installer.

Fiery Software Manager: If you already have Fiery Command WorkStation installed, you can use the Fiery Software Manager utility to download and install Remote Scan as part of the Fiery Extended Applications package.

Direct Download (v6.7.2): A direct download for the latest version supporting Fiery Servers FS200 and later is available at this direct EFI link. Key Specifications & Compatibility

Supported OS: Windows 10 (64-bit), Windows 11, and several Windows Server editions (2016–2025).

System Requirements: At least an Intel Core i3 processor, 4 GB RAM, and 16 GB of hard drive space are recommended.

Server Compatibility: Version 6.x supports Fiery servers running System 10/10e software and later. For servers running System 9/9e R2 or earlier, an older version from the CWS 5.8 Download Center is required.

Feature Change: Note that starting with version 6.7, the TWAIN plug-in (which allowed scanning directly into apps like Photoshop) has been discontinued; it now primarily functions as a standalone application. Customer Release Notes - Fiery Remote Scan, v6.7
